mix bf477f4e6a Phase 3: sending domains + per-domain OpenDKIM signing
Add/list/delete of sending domains with per-domain DKIM keys and the
OpenDKIM tables that drive signing (spec 6, 7.2.2-4, 7.2.10).

internal/domain:
- Pure-Go RSA-2048 keygen; PKCS#1 PEM written atomically at 0640; the
  published DNS TXT record is derived from the key on disk (single source
  of truth) rather than persisted. No os/exec for key generation.
- KeyTable/SigningTable fully regenerated from the registry on every
  add/delete (idempotent), written atomically; SigningTable via refile:
  with *@domain, KeyTable with absolute key paths. Table writer refuses
  any unsafe character as a backstop (spec 7.6.4).
- Reload without root: the unprivileged panel signals OpenDKIM through
  supervisord (`supervisorctl signal USR1 opendkim`, fixed args, no
  shell, no user input — spec 7.6.3). An existing key is reused, never
  overwritten, so re-adding a domain keeps its published DNS valid.
- Service orchestrates registry -> key -> table rebuild -> reload, with
  rollback of the row if a downstream step fails; delete cascades apps
  via the DB FK and removes the key + table entries.

Infra:
- Shared `selfpost` group bridges panel (writes keys) and opendkim
  (reads them); /data/opendkim is setgid so panel-created files inherit
  the group, keys are 0640, RequireSafeKeys is disabled by design.
- opendkim.conf moves from verify-only (Mode v) to signing (Mode s).
- entrypoint.sh normalises the DKIM tree on every start (ownership,
  setgid, perms, empty tables before opendkim starts) — self-healing
  after a restore.
- supervisord control socket opened to the `selfpost` group so the panel
  can request the reload.

web/store:
- Strict domain-name validation (whitelist [a-z0-9.-], DNS shape, >=2
  labels), lower-case normalisation (spec 7.6.2).
- Domain queries with application counts; delete relies on ON DELETE
  CASCADE. Dashboard lists domains + add form; domain page shows the
  DKIM record; a dedicated confirm page warns about the app cascade
  before deletion (spec 7.2.4); manual reload button (spec 7.2.12,
  OpenDKIM side; Postfix reload lands in Phase 5).
- Authenticated routes moved to a sub-mux using Go 1.22 method/wildcard
  patterns.

Tests: validateDomain, DKIM keygen/record roundtrip, table rendering +
injection-safety, key reuse, store cascade. Verified on the dev server:
gofmt/vet/test green, image builds, container e2e (add/delete a domain,
DKIM record shown, OpenDKIM reads panel keys and reloads, keys and
tables persist across a restart).

package web
import "testing"
func TestNormalizeDomain(t *testing.T) {
cases := map[string]string{
" Example.COM ": "example.com",
"MAIL.Example.Org": "mail.example.org",
"example.com": "example.com",
}
for in, want := range cases {
if got := normalizeDomain(in); got != want {
t.Errorf("normalizeDomain(%q) = %q, want %q", in, got, want)
}
}
}
func TestValidateDomainValid(t *testing.T) {
valid := []string{
"example.com",
"mail.example.com",
"a.co",
"sub-domain.example.co.uk",
"x1.y2.z3",
"1example.com",
}
for _, d := range valid {
if err := validateDomain(d); err != nil {
t.Errorf("validateDomain(%q) unexpected error: %v", d, err)
}
}
}
func TestValidateDomainInvalid(t *testing.T) {
invalid := []string{
"", // empty
"localhost", // single label
"example", // single label
".example.com", // leading dot -> empty label
"example.com.", // trailing dot -> empty label
"exa mple.com", // space
"example..com", // empty label
"-example.com", // label starts with '-'
"example-.com", // label ends with '-'
"example.com\n", // newline (config injection attempt)
"exa*mple.com", // disallowed char
"exa_mple.com", // underscore not allowed in domains
"Example.com", // upper-case (must be normalised first)
"пример.рф", // non-ASCII
"example.c/m", // slash (path-traversal attempt)
}
for _, d := range invalid {
if err := validateDomain(d); err == nil {
t.Errorf("validateDomain(%q) = nil, want error", d)
}
}
}
func TestValidateDomainLongLabelRejected(t *testing.T) {
label := make([]byte, 64)
for i := range label {
label[i] = 'a'
}
if err := validateDomain(string(label) + ".com"); err == nil {
t.Error("expected error for over-long label")
}
}
